If you are in Athens and looking for award-winning restaurants that guarantee you fine dining with breathtaking views of the Acropolis, look no further.

Athens’ Grande Bretagne Roof Garden and the Tudor Hall restaurant at King George Hotel recently received accolades at the 2017 Golden Chef’s Hat Awards ceremony.

Award-winning Executive Chef Sotiris Evaggelou and his highly experienced team collected two Golden Chef’s Hat awards for the Hotel Grande Bretagne’s Roof Garden restaurant, which is renowned for its high level of cuisine.

Screen Shot 2017 02 19 at 10.32.04 am

The GB Roof Garden Restaurant, under the responsibility of Chef de Cuisine Asterios Koustoudis, received a Golden Chef’s Hat award for Modern International Cuisine.

The Tudor Hall restaurant located at the luxurious King George Hotel, under the guidance of Chef de Cuisine Alexandros Koskinas, received a Golden Chef’s Hat award for its Greek Cuisine menu. Tudor Hall offers beautifully presented traditional Greek dishes with a modern spin.

Both upscale restaurants, renowned for their spectacular views of the Acropolis, feature a higher level of quality in both cuisine and service.
